Population in 1990: 7,548. Population change in the 1990s: +96 (+1.3%).

68% of the 07075 zip code residents lived in the same house 5 years ago.
   Out of people who lived in different houses, 68% lived in this county.
   Out of people who lived in different counties, 50% lived in New Jersey.

91% of the 07075 zip code residents lived in the same house 1 year ago.
   Out of people who lived in different houses, 41% moved from this county.
   Out of people who lived in different houses, 15% moved from different county within same state.
   Out of people who lived in different houses, 33% moved from different state.
   Out of people who lived in different houses, 12% moved from abroad.

2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ents

    Fire incident distribution by year According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 23. The highest number of fire incidents - 41 took place in 2006, and the least - 1 in 2003. The data has an increasing trend.
    Fire incident types in Zip Code 07075 When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Structure Fires (67.2%), and Outside Fires (23.0%).
